Transaction f59d86df54b755bd37334086b5464d8c8b3197f2b4f6a51a85bc4f065acc50eb
2 Input
2 Outputs
- f59d86df54b755bd37334086b5464d8c8b3197f2b4f6a51a85bc4f065acc50eb:0
- f59d86df54b755bd37334086b5464d8c8b3197f2b4f6a51a85bc4f065acc50eb:1
value 50000000
address 14BrRhaoSdNaLPwbn1E9bcXXsagT8jMTBc
value 3142393
address 3DUvYCT57xhrCgfigVZtJzvk2DmkMpzVvD